Frantz-There are people who think they have heard DSD when all they have heard were PCM files converted to DSD. So, you need real DSD files and software and hardware that is going to play them back in native DSD without any kind of PCM monkey business. As far as finding PCM files and DSD files that came from the exact same source, good luck with that.
Impromptu is a superb recording. It has some of the most realistic piano I have ever heard on a recording.
These quotes got me thinking, what music examples are out there, recorded in both formats?

Here is one; tony-bert-300v1.jpg http://www.soundliaison.com/

We record in PCM, so if you want a native one to one copy of the original studio master, without any kind of conversion, choose the PCM download.
With one exception, Impromtu (Tony Overwater & Bert van den Brink), was recorded direct to PCM and direct to DSD with two seperate recorders.

And the 2L files ;
We invite you to join us in this evaluation of future consumer delivery formats. FLAC is a lossless encoding of WAV-files derived directly from our production original used for the SACD and Pure Audio Blu-ray. All resolutions and encodings are derived from the same original DXD source files. Please send us an e-mail and share your experience on your practical experience with these file formats. The latest recording from the Sound Liaison label with Carmen Gomes; ''Little Blue'' it says ';
The recording was done in 96kHz-24bit PCM. The DSD tranfers were done using a dCS DAC going into the Tascam DSD-recorder.
